One way around this is to search for Freedom Scientific, Henter-Joyce, JAWS,
and JFW in your registry. You can delete any occurrence found in the
registry. If you're not too comfortable doing this, leave it be and just get
rid of the folders JAWS puts in your computer after you uninstall JAWS. Make
sure to remove your key properly before uninstalling JAWS. If you don't, a
key will be lost.

> Hi, after you uninstall jaws from the add/remove or from the tools
> options of jaws. I think someone on this list said to completely
> remove Jaws you have to remove something from the registery. Is that
> right? If so what do you remove from the registery to completely
> remove jaws from the hard drive. Thanks.
